Симптоми

Когато се опитате да инсталирате актуализацията на защитата (SU) от ноември 2024 г. за Microsoft Exchange Server 2019 или 2016, инсталирането е неуспешно и получавате следното съобщение за грешка: 

Възникна грешка при инсталирането на блок с код "Microsoft.Exchange.Data.Common,version="15.2.1540.00",fileVersion="15.2.1544.14", culture="neutral",publicKeyToken="31BF3856AD364E35",processorArchitecture="MSIL". За повече информация вижте Помощ и поддръжка на Microsoft.HRESULT: 0x800700B7. 

Ако опитате отново да инсталирате суиповете от ноември след първоначалната грешка, може да получите следното съобщение за грешка: 

ГРЕШКА: При инсталиране на актуализацията на Exchange Server възникна грешка 1603.  

Заобиколно решение

Заобиколно решение 1

За да заобиколите този проблем, изпълнете следните стъпки:

  1. Рестартирайте Сървъра на Exchange, на който инсталирате.

  2. Проверете дали сървърът е в дезактивиран режим. За целта изпълнете следната команда:

    Get-Service -DisplayName "Microsoft exchange*" | ft DisplayName,Starttype ,Status 

    Ако стойността на StartTypeза услугите на Microsoft Exchange е Забранена, изпълнете следната команда в Windows PowerShell, за да възстановите StartType: 

    cd "C:\Program Files\Microsoft\Exchange Server\V15\Bin" 

    Add-PSSnapin -Name Microsoft.Exchange.Management.PowerShell.Setup -ErrorAction SilentlyContinue

    .\ServiceControl.ps1 AfterPatch   

    Уверете се, че услугите на Microsoft Exchange показват Automatic StartMode. За целта изпълнете следната команда: 

    Get-Service -DisplayName "Microsoft exchange*" | ft DisplayName,Starttype ,Status

  3. Уверете се, че актуализацията на .NET Framework (платформа) 4.8 е инсталирана. За да направите това, изпълнете следната команда: Get-Hotfix  За повече информация относно актуализацията на .NET Framework (платформа) 4.8 вижте следната статия от Базата знания:За Windows Server 202214 януари 2025 г. KB5049617 сборна актуализация за .NET Framework (платформа) 3.5 и 4.8 за Windows Server 2022За Windows Server 201914 януари 2025 г. – KB5049615 кумулативна актуализация за .NET Framework (платформа) 3.5 и 4.8 за Windows 10, версия 1809 и Windows Server 2019за Windows Server 201614 януари 2025 г. – KB5049614 сборна актуализация за .NET Framework (платформа) 4.8 за Windows 10, версия 1607 и Windows Server 2016

    Забележка: Ако .NET 4.8 не е инсталиран, изпълнете актуализиране на Windows, за да инсталирате актуализацията на .NET 4.8. ​​​​​​​​​​​​​​

  4. Изпълнете отново инсталирането на SU за Exchange Server 2019 или 2016 ноември 2024 г. 

Заобиколно решение 2

Ако проблемът продължава, след като изпробвате Заобиколно решение 1, изпълнете следните стъпки:

  1. Спрете ръчно всички услуги, свързани с Exchange, с помощта на ServiceControl.ps1. За да направите това, отворете Windows PowerShell като администратор и изпълнете следната команда:Add-PSSnapin Microsoft.Exchange.Management.PowerShell.Setup $serviceControlPath = Join-Path $env:ExchangeInstallPath "\Bin\ServiceControl.ps1" & $serviceControlPath операция "Stop" – роли "LanguagePacks"

  2. Проверете дали някой процес заключва съдържание в папката C:\Windows\Microsoft.NET\assembly\GAC_MSIL\Microsoft.Exchange.Data.Common:

    1. Изтеглете и отворете Process Explorer (procexp.exe).

    2. Потърсете "Microsoft.Exchange.Data.Common.dll" в екрана за търсене в Process Explorer , както е показано на следващата екранна снимка.Екран за търсене на Process Explorer

    3. Ако резултатите от търсенето показват, че процесът заключва файла, спрете услугата, която е свързана с процеса. Например ако процес, свързан с антивирусна програма, блокира файла, спрете свързаната услуга.Повторете тези стъпки, ако е необходимо, за да се уверите, че никой процес не е блокирал Microsoft.Exchange.Data.Common.dll.

  3. Ако услугите на Exchange са в дезактивирано състояние, задайте техния тип на стартиране на Автоматично.

  4. Отворете Windows PowerShell отново като администратор и изпълнете следната команда:cd "C:\Program Files\Microsoft\Exchange Server\V15\Bin"  Add-PSSnapin -Name Microsoft.Exchange.Management.PowerShell.Setup -ErrorAction SilentlyContinue .\ServiceControl.ps1 AfterPatch

  5. Изпълнете отново инсталирането на SU за Exchange Server 2019 или 2016 ноември 2024 г.

  6. След като инсталирането приключи, изпълнете проверка на изправността на сървъра , за да проверите състоянието на изправност на сървъра.

Нуждаете ли се от още помощ?

Искате ли още опции?

Разгледайте ползите от абонамента, прегледайте курсовете за обучение, научете как да защитите устройството си и още.